Rising Tourism and Government Support
The Japanese government’s proactive efforts to revitalize inbound tourism have had a significant impact on the accommodation sector. Campaigns like “Visit Japan” and relaxation of visa regulations have led to a surge in foreign arrivals. In response, accommodation providers are expanding their offerings, renovating properties, and introducing multilingual services to cater to international guests.
Key Market Trends
1. Growth of Budget and Mid-Range Options:
With an increase in solo travelers, backpackers, and digital nomads, there’s strong demand for affordable accommodations such as capsule hotels, guesthouses, and hostels. Chains like First Cabin and Nine Hours are innovating within the capsule hotel segment by offering sleek, minimal, and comfort-oriented designs.
2. Tech-Driven Hospitality:
Japan is leading the way in integrating technology with hospitality. AI-powered check-in kiosks, robotic room service (like at Henn na Hotel), and smart room controls are becoming more common, enhancing the guest experience and reducing operational costs.
3. The Rise of Alternative Accommodations:
Airbnb and vacation rentals have grown significantly in Japan, especially in urban areas and scenic countryside locations. Many travelers seek authentic local experiences, driving the popularity of private homes, machiyas (traditional townhouses), and farm stays.
4. Luxury Segment Expansion:
High-end travelers are fueling demand for luxury accommodations. International brands like Four Seasons, Aman, and Ritz-Carlton are expanding their presence, while Japanese chains are modernizing their services. The luxury ryokan segment is particularly popular among tourists seeking cultural immersion with refined comfort.

Regional Insights
Tokyo remains the hub for business and leisure travelers, with a wide range of accommodations from high-rise hotels in Shinjuku to boutique stays in Asakusa.
Kyoto and Nara, rich in heritage, see strong demand for ryokans and traditional guesthouses.
Hokkaido and Okinawa are emerging hotspots for nature tourism, offering beach resorts and mountain lodges.
Sustainability and Cultural Experiences
There is growing emphasis on eco-friendly and culturally immersive accommodations. Travelers are showing interest in sustainability-certified lodgings and experiences that connect them with Japan’s heritage, such as staying at temples or participating in local craft workshops.
Challenges and Opportunities
While the market presents significant growth potential, there are challenges too—labor shortages, high operational costs, and strict zoning regulations for vacation rentals. However, these hurdles also open opportunities for automation, public-private partnerships, and investment in training programs for hospitality staff.
